The successful candidate will be responsible for analyzing, dissecting, and understanding malicious software to develop countermeasures and enhance our cybersecurity defenses. This role requires expertise in reverse engineering, malware analysis, and a deep understanding of cybersecurity threats and mitigation techniques. You will investigate potential intrusions and security events to contain and mitigate incidents. You will be responsible for researching cyber-attacks, malware, and threat actors to determine potential impact and develop remediation guidance; validates, categorizes and investigates escalated cyber security events; profiles and trends events in the environment for potential incidents; collects, assesses and catalogues threat indicators; performs malware analysis.
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
- Conduct in-depth analysis of malware samples using reverse engineering techniques to understand their behavior, functionality, and impact.
- Utilize tools and techniques such as IDA Pro, Ghidra, OllyDbg, and other industry-standard software for malware analysis.
- Develop detailed reports and briefings on malware characteristics, attack vectors, and potential impacts.
- Collaborate with other cybersecurity professionals, intelligence analysts, and law enforcement agencies to share findings and coordinate response efforts.
- Develop and implement countermeasures and detection strategies to mitigate the risks posed by malware.
- Provide mentorship and guidance to junior analysts and assist in their professional development.
- Participate in incident response activities, providing expertise on malware analysis and remediation..
